The Hexadecimal Color #EF0EC4 is a contrast shade of Deep Pink. #EF0EC4 RGB value is rgb(239, 14, 196). RGB Color Model of #EF0EC4 consists of 93% red, 5% green and 76% blue. HSL color Mode of #EF0EC4 has 311°(degrees) Hue, 89% Saturation and 50% Lightness. #EF0EC4 color has an wavelength of 424.18519n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#EF0EC4 is #FF33C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#EF0EC4 is #E1C. The Closest Color to #EF0EC4 is #FF1493. Official Name of #EF0EC4 Hex Code is Shocking Pink.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#EF0EC4 is 0 Cyan 94 Magenta 18 Yellow 6 Black and #EF0EC4 CMY is 0, 94, 18.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#EF0EC4

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
